What the work is worth. Safer batteries, biodegradable plastics, and the drugs on a pharmacy shelf are chemistry. A chemist decides what the physical world is made of next.

An ordinary day. Analyze substances, synthesize new compounds and materials, run instrument tests, and document results with precision.

The path in. Bachelor's for lab and industry; master's or doctorate for research.
